diff options
Diffstat (limited to 'popt/poptparse.c')
-rw-r--r-- | popt/poptparse.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/popt/poptparse.c b/popt/poptparse.c index 2ffb7dd2..ff770175 100644 --- a/popt/poptparse.c +++ b/popt/poptparse.c @@ -51,10 +51,10 @@ int poptDupArgv(int argc, const char **argv, return 0; } -int poptParseArgvString(const char * s, int * argcPtr, const char *** argvPtr) +int poptParseArgvString(const unsigned char * s, int * argcPtr, const char *** argvPtr) { - const char * src; - char quote = '\0'; + const unsigned char * src; + unsigned char quote = '\0'; int argvAlloced = POPT_ARGV_ARRAY_GROW_DELTA; const char ** argv = malloc(sizeof(*argv) * argvAlloced); int argc = 0; |